Power cuts occurred in various regions of Cyprus due to high temperatures, increased demand, and a failure at the Vasilikos power plant.

According to the energy administrator, the power cut started at 6:40 PM and affected areas throughout Cyprus, in order to maintain the safety of the system.

The interruption did not exceed 30 minutes for each consumer group.

An earlier announcement stated that until 10:00 PM, the sufficiency of the electricity supply is expected to be marginal, and citizens are urged to reduce energy consumption.
